View previous topic :: View next topic |
Author |
Message |
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Wed Oct 22, 2003 6:36 pm Post subject: problema con scheda video ati radeon 9600 ... RISOLTO |
|
|
Salve gente e' la prima volta che scrivo su questo forum!
Avrei un piccolo (enorme) problema, tutte le volte che compilo un nuovo kernel non riesco a far partire X lo schermo mi diventa nero e mi tocca riavviare e tornare al vecchio kernel.
Sapete dirmi come risolvere il problema?
Vi ringrazio anticipatamente !!
P.S.: se non lo avete capito ho una scheda video ati radeon 9600
Last edited by vargaso on Fri Oct 24, 2003 6:39 pm; edited 1 time in total |
|
Back to top |
|
|
HexDEF6 Guru
Joined: 26 May 2003 Posts: 451 Location: Trento
|
Posted: Wed Oct 22, 2003 7:15 pm Post subject: |
|
|
Per prima cosa benvenuto!
Per il tuo problema credo che una volta avviata la macchina col nuovo kernel, da console basta che fai un bel
emerge nome_dell'ebuild_dei_driver_ATI_che_non_mi_ricordo
una volta installati i driver ati basta che fai partire X (startx) o il login manager ( /etc/init.d/xdm restart )
Ciao
P.S. prima di remergere i driver ATI devi cambiare (se non l'hai gia fatto) il link simbolico /usr/src/linux e farlo puntare alla dir del kernel in uso! _________________ Fa quel che te faresi!
Last edited by HexDEF6 on Wed Oct 22, 2003 7:22 pm; edited 1 time in total |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Wed Oct 22, 2003 7:21 pm Post subject: |
|
|
grazie per il benvenuto!
Cmq avevo provato a emerge ati-drivers ovvero i driver che dici tu, ma niente perche' quando tento di inserire il modulo mi dice che i driver son proprietari e nn lo inserisce.
Proprietari nel senso che dice che sono sotto licenza, ma non li inserisce..
Si quello lo avevo gia' fatto
Last edited by vargaso on Wed Oct 22, 2003 7:24 pm; edited 1 time in total |
|
Back to top |
|
|
HexDEF6 Guru
Joined: 26 May 2003 Posts: 451 Location: Trento
|
Posted: Wed Oct 22, 2003 7:24 pm Post subject: |
|
|
vargaso wrote: | grazie per il benvenuto!
Cmq avevo provato a emerge ati-drivers ovvero i driver che dice tu, ma niente perche' quando tento di inserire il modulo mi dice che i driver son proprietari e nn lo inserisce.
Proprietari nel senso che dice che sono sotto licenza, ma non li inserisce.. |
sei passato al 2.6 test????
so che i nuovi kernel hanno una maniera diversa per gestire i moduli proprietari e quindi non saprei cosa dirti...
Hai provato a fare una ricerca sul forum??? _________________ Fa quel che te faresi! |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Wed Oct 22, 2003 7:25 pm Post subject: |
|
|
Ho provato sia con il kernel 2.6-test8 che col kernel 2.4.22, stesso risultato |
|
Back to top |
|
|
HexDEF6 Guru
Joined: 26 May 2003 Posts: 451 Location: Trento
|
Posted: Wed Oct 22, 2003 7:29 pm Post subject: |
|
|
vargaso wrote: | Ho provato sia con il kernel 2.6-test8 che col kernel 2.4.22, stesso risultato |
mi dispiace non so cosa dirti (anche perche' mi ritrovo con un nvidia) sicuro di aver rimesso a posto il simlink /usr/src/linux ??? (scusa se rompo su questo, ma e' l'errore piu' comune che si fa!)
Ciao _________________ Fa quel che te faresi! |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Wed Oct 22, 2003 7:32 pm Post subject: |
|
|
Non ti preoccupare fai bene ad impuntarti, cmq si l'ho cambiato ...
Cmq ti ringrazio lo stesso per la tua disponibilita' |
|
Back to top |
|
|
HexDEF6 Guru
Joined: 26 May 2003 Posts: 451 Location: Trento
|
Posted: Wed Oct 22, 2003 7:37 pm Post subject: |
|
|
e con che kernel ti funziona??? _________________ Fa quel che te faresi! |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Wed Oct 22, 2003 7:39 pm Post subject: |
|
|
col kernel di default di gentoo -> gentoo-sources-r7 |
|
Back to top |
|
|
JohnT.Clark Tux's lil' helper
Joined: 09 Sep 2003 Posts: 95 Location: Italy
|
Posted: Wed Oct 22, 2003 8:39 pm Post subject: |
|
|
Scusa se mi intrometto [in effetti sono l'ultima ruota del carro ] ma coi driver Ati c'ho litigato anche io mica male ti posto la mia procedura, magari ti può essere d'aiuto
Allora nel kernel:
Code: |
Processor Type And Feat.. ->
[*] MTRR
Se vuoi puoi attivare il frame buffer: con
Block Devices ->
[*] Loopback device support
[*] Ram Disk Support
(4096) Default Ram
[*] Initial Ram Disk (Init)
Graphics Support ->
[*] Support 4 Frame Buffer Devices
[*] Vesa Graphics ( NON METTERE ATI o RADEON)
Console Display Driver Support
[*] Video Mode Selection Support
[*] Frame Buffer
[*] Use initial splash screen <- se vuoi usare il bootsplash
Input Devices:
[M]dev/agpgart
[*] oppure [M] il driver x il chipset della tua scheda madre
Disattiva tutti i DRI / DRM che trovi che nn servono
|
monta il /boot e ricompila il kernel
disinstalla la versione precedente con
Code: |
emerge unmerge ati-drivers
|
controlla che nn ci siano altri driver o altre versioni che possono dare probz con
Code: |
emerge -s ati-drivers
|
guarda nella lista se c'è qualche driver che hai installato se nn ce n'è meglio
Reinstalla i driver
Code: |
ACCEPT_KEYWORDS="~x86" emerge =ati-drivers-3.2.8
|
carica i moduli in /etc/modules.autoload.d/kernel-(la_tua_vers)
riavvia - assicurati che carichi i driver agpgart, e fglrx
P.s. se hai messo module al chipset devi accertarti che carichi pure quello
adesso dovresti trovarti una cartella /opt/ati/bin
lancia il fglrxconf ->
rispondi alle domande dando yes a load external agpgart ->salva il file.
mv /etc/X11/XF86Config /etc/X11/XF86Config.priamdiAti
mv /etc/X11/XF86Config-4 /etc/X11/XF86Config
rabbotta x la seconda volta e dovrebbe andare tutto alla grande
Spero ti sia, e, sia d'aiuto
CiauZ
P.S. X i Grandi visto che sto imparando:wink: ? eheheh i pargoli crescono _________________ " Visto che ormai il paradiso me lo scordo, tanto meglio che mi faccia un attico all'inferno "
YoShi ® |
|
Back to top |
|
|
cerri Bodhisattva
Joined: 05 Mar 2003 Posts: 2957 Location: # init S
|
Posted: Wed Oct 22, 2003 10:24 pm Post subject: |
|
|
Sei sicuro che ti dice che non li inserisce?
Se si posta il risultato di lspci e dmesg. _________________ Enjoy your freedom.
Sex is like hacking. You get in, you get out, and you hope you didnt leave something behind that can be traced back to you.
<----------------------->
Andrea Cerrito |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Thu Oct 23, 2003 12:48 pm Post subject: |
|
|
GRazie JohnT.Clark provo appena posso..
Cerri se non ricordo male dice che non riesce a inserire il modulo. |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Thu Oct 23, 2003 12:55 pm Post subject: |
|
|
JohnT.Clark senti una cosa, posso usare la procedura che mi hai suggerito anche col kernel 2.6-test8? o solo con la serie 2.4.x ? |
|
Back to top |
|
|
Sparker l33t
Joined: 28 Aug 2003 Posts: 992
|
Posted: Thu Oct 23, 2003 1:08 pm Post subject: |
|
|
Giusto, e' qui' il problema!
I driver ATI versione 2.9.x non funzionano con il 2.6.0!
Sei obbligato ad usare uno degli ultimi 3.x! |
|
Back to top |
|
|
JohnT.Clark Tux's lil' helper
Joined: 09 Sep 2003 Posts: 95 Location: Italy
|
Posted: Thu Oct 23, 2003 7:31 pm Post subject: |
|
|
vargaso wrote: |
JohnT.Clark senti una cosa, posso usare la procedura che mi hai suggerito anche col kernel 2.6-test8? o solo con la serie 2.4.x ?
|
Io avevo provato con la test5 ma credo sia uguale e ha funzionato
Cmq io per forza dovevo installare i 3.2.X xchè coi 2.9 la 9200 (la mia) nn è supportata
Sparker wrote: | Giusto, e' qui' il problema!
I driver ATI versione 2.9.x non funzionano con il 2.6.0!
Sei obbligato ad usare uno degli ultimi 3.x! |
Exatto _________________ " Visto che ormai il paradiso me lo scordo, tanto meglio che mi faccia un attico all'inferno "
YoShi ® |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Fri Oct 24, 2003 1:47 pm Post subject: |
|
|
JohnT.Clark ho fatto come mi hai detto solo che quando tento di emergere
i drivers 3.2.8 solo che spunta sto errore :
/usr/lib/gcc-lib/i686-pc-linux-gnu/3.2.3/../../../../i686-pc-linux-gnu/bin/ld cannot find -lGLcollect2: ld returned 1 exit status
make: ***[fireglcontrol.qt3.gcc.3.2.3]error 1
!!! ERROR: media-video/ati-drivers-3.2.8 failed
!!! function src_compile, line 94, exticode 2
!!! (no error message)
e inoltre con fa il built di :
fgl_glxgears sample
se cerco di emergere quelli vecchi, mi da lo stesso errore ....
possibili soluzioni? |
|
Back to top |
|
|
DuDe Guru
Joined: 04 Dec 2002 Posts: 314 Location: Roma Italy
|
Posted: Fri Oct 24, 2003 1:53 pm Post subject: |
|
|
successe anche a me, allora prima di emergere gli ati-drivers digita opengl-update x cosi' ti switcha in x, poi emergi gli ati drivers, e dopo averli emersi ridigita opengl-update ati _________________ mount -t brain /dev/brain /body/skull |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Fri Oct 24, 2003 1:58 pm Post subject: |
|
|
thx 1000 dude, pero' una cosa mi lascia sconcertato, devo emergere i nuovi drivers dentro al nuovo kernel? scusa per la domanda sciocca ma essendo nubbio, sono "spinto" a fare domande stupide.. |
|
Back to top |
|
|
DuDe Guru
Joined: 04 Dec 2002 Posts: 314 Location: Roma Italy
|
Posted: Fri Oct 24, 2003 2:39 pm Post subject: |
|
|
Prima di emergere i drivers devi fare pochi ma rigidi passi
1 assicurati ke il kernel che intendi usare abbia il link in /usr/src e tale link sia linux
2 Compila il spporto agp come modulo con relativo supporto per il chipset
3 NON selezionare nessun DRI
fatto cio' installa il nuovo kernel, reboota per vedere se tutto e' ok, dai opengl-update x o xfree non ricordo bene, poi emerge ati-drivers dopo di che opengl-update ati lancia fglrxconfig scegli le opzioni che vuoi
Una cosa, una certa domanda ti chiede qualcosa a proposito del synch dei frame, tu di di no salva, e prova!
P.S. puoi scegliere sial il supporto inteno dei driver per l'agp oppure gli dici di usare un supporto esterno, provali entrambi e se noti differenze sostanziali di performance scegli il piu' performante
glxgears a me che ho la stessa scheda, fa' circa 2900 fgl_glxgears fa circa 600 se ottieni valori simili, sta' andando, se fai di piu' vieni a casa mia e me lo setti tu! se ottieni valori piu' bassi ricontrolla, il parametro synch frames e' importante che stia a NO _________________ mount -t brain /dev/brain /body/skull |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Fri Oct 24, 2003 3:10 pm Post subject: |
|
|
3 NON selezionare nessun DRI
se non metto DRI la lista dei driver per i chipset va via, nel senso con i dri selezionati ci sta anche l'opzione radeon invece se li tolgo l'opzione non c'e' +.. che faccio? |
|
Back to top |
|
|
DuDe Guru
Joined: 04 Dec 2002 Posts: 314 Location: Roma Italy
|
Posted: Fri Oct 24, 2003 3:18 pm Post subject: |
|
|
per chipset intendo il chipset della mamma board non quello della scheda video, che so via oppure sis oppure intel, a proposito che kernel usi? _________________ mount -t brain /dev/brain /body/skull |
|
Back to top |
|
|
MyZelF Bodhisattva
Joined: 25 Feb 2003 Posts: 2010 Location: Venice, Italy
|
Posted: Fri Oct 24, 2003 3:19 pm Post subject: |
|
|
vargaso wrote: | se non metto DRI la lista dei driver per i chipset va via, nel senso con i dri selezionati ci sta anche l'opzione radeon invece se li tolgo l'opzione non c'e' +.. che faccio? |
continua così...
Non devi utilizzare i driver DRI inclusi nel kernel |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Fri Oct 24, 2003 3:19 pm Post subject: |
|
|
io uso i gentoo-sources r7.... cmq si ok capito la mobo e' della intel |
|
Back to top |
|
|
DuDe Guru
Joined: 04 Dec 2002 Posts: 314 Location: Roma Italy
|
Posted: Fri Oct 24, 2003 3:24 pm Post subject: |
|
|
Uhm, che chipset monta? se e' un 875 devi usare il kernel 2.6.0 nei 2.4 non e' supportato
che mobo e'? _________________ mount -t brain /dev/brain /body/skull |
|
Back to top |
|
|
vargaso n00b
Joined: 14 Oct 2003 Posts: 50
|
Posted: Fri Oct 24, 2003 3:28 pm Post subject: |
|
|
Proprietà chipset
Chipset scheda madre Intel Tehama i850
eccola |
|
Back to top |
|
|
|